Disconnect from a REST Server
See more REST Examples
Demonstrates Rest.Disconnect, which closes the current HTTP connection. The argument is the maximum number of milliseconds to wait for the close to complete.
Background. Connections are normally kept alive for reuse. Disconnect is used when an application wants to explicitly release the connection rather than relying on keep-alive or object destruction.

Dim success As Boolean
success = False
Dim rest As New Chilkat.Rest
// Connect to the REST server. The 3rd argument enables TLS (use 1 for HTTPS on port 443),
// and the 4th enables automatic reconnection if the connection is dropped between requests.
Dim bTls As Boolean
bTls = True
Dim bAutoReconnect As Boolean
bAutoReconnect = True
success = rest.Connect("example.com",443,bTls,bAutoReconnect)
If (success = False) Then
System.DebugLog(rest.LastErrorText)
Return
End If
Dim responseText As String
responseText = rest.FullRequestNoBody("GET","/api/status")
If (rest.LastMethodSuccess = False) Then
System.DebugLog(rest.LastErrorText)
Return
End If
System.DebugLog(responseText)
// Close the connection. The argument is the maximum number of milliseconds to wait for the
// close to complete.
Dim bDisconnected As Boolean
bDisconnected = rest.Disconnect(200)
If (bDisconnected <> True) Then
System.DebugLog("The disconnect did not complete within the wait time.")
End If
System.DebugLog("Done.")
